My Oracle Support Banner

Unable to Create New Code Combination. Asks for Confirmation when Closing the Form. ORA-01407 (Doc ID 1278517.1)

Last updated on JUNE 19, 2018

Applies to:

Oracle General Ledger - Version and later
Information in this document applies to any platform.


While creating new code combination, the changes are not being saved. Even after clicking on save, when the Form is closed, it is again asking for a Save.

Trace file is showing ORA-01407 (err=1407) for the following statement:
UPDATE gl_code_combinations cc
SET account_type = (SELECT decode(vs.flex_value, 'T', 'O', substrb( fnd_global.newline||vs.compiled_value_attributes||fnd_global.newline,
instrb( fnd_global.newline||vs.compiled_value_attributes||fnd_global.newline,
)+1, 1))
FROM fnd_flex_values vs
WHERE vs.flex_value_set_id = 1006845 AND vs.flex_value = cc.SEGMENT4 ),
last_update_date = sysdate, last_updated_by = 1
WHERE chart_of_accounts_id = 50253
AND code_combination_id >= :min_ccid
AND template_id IS NOT NULL

Expect new code combinations to get saved on saving.

The issue can be reproduced at will with the following steps:
1. General Ledger > Setup > Account > Combinations
2. Put the new combination and press on Save Bottom
3. Close the form and the message appears " Do you want to save ''




To view full details, sign in with your My Oracle Support account.

Don't have a My Oracle Support account? Click to get started!

My Oracle Support provides customers with access to over a million knowledge articles and a vibrant support community of peers and Oracle experts.